Using art lters
1
Rotate the mode dial to ART.
• A menu of art lters will be displayed. Select a lter
using FG.
• Press Q or press the shutter button halfway to select
the highlighted item and exit the art lter menu.

ART bracketing
When one shot is taken, images are recorded for each selected art lter. Press I to
choose lters.
Art effects
Art lters can be modi ed and effects can be added. Pressing I in the art lter menu
displays additional options.
Modifying lters
Option I is the original lter, while options II and on add effects that modify the original
lter.
Adding effects*
Soft focus, pin-hole, frames, white edges, starlight, lter, tone, blur
* The effects available vary with the selected lter.
# Cautions
• If [RAW] is currently selected for image quality, image quality will automatically be set to
[YN+RAW]. The art lter will be applied to the JPEG copy only.
• Depending on the subject, tone transitions may be ragged, the effect may be less
noticeable, or the image may become more “grainy.”
• Some effects may not be visible in live view or during movie recording.
• Playback may differ according to the lters, effects, or movie quality settings applied.
